Lt. Col. Isabelo De los Reyes (retired) has been installed the new commander of the 605th Ready Reserve Infantry Battalion in Negros Occidental, at rites held at the headquarters of the 6th Regional Community Defense Group of the Army Reserve Command at Camp Gen. Adriano Hernandez in Dingle, Iloilo Saturday.
De los Reyes retired as civil military officer of the 303rd Infantry Brigade, based in Camp Maj. Nelson Gerona in Minoyan, Murcia, Negros Occidental in 2012.
He succeeded Ret. Col. Nathaniel Villasor as battalion commander of the 605th RRIB. Villasor was also former CMO of the 303rd IB.
Col. Alcon Magdamit was the presiding officer at the turnover ceremony, while Brig. Gen. Marion Sison, commander of the 301st IB under the 3rd Infantry Division, was the special guest. Sison of PMA Class 1991 was De los Reyes’ classmate in Basic Airborne Course when they were lieutenants yet. De los Reyes is the son of Lt. Col./Dr. Telesforo De los Reyes Jr., founding president of the Philippine College of Occupational Medicine Negros Occidental Chapter, and Dr. Erlinda De los Reyes, past president and lifetime member of the Board of PCOM.*
